Is pancit Filipino or Chinese?

Pancit (Tagalog pronunciation: [ˈpansɪt] PAN-sit), also spelled pansít, is a general term referring to various traditional noodle dishes in Filipino cuisine. There are numerous types of pancit, often named based on the noodles used, method of cooking, place of origin, or the ingredients.

Why is it called pancit?

The dish has Chinese origins, and the name of the dish is derived from the Hokkien phrase pian i sit, meaning something convenient, cooked fast. Over time, pancit evolved and became a signature Filipino dish, so today, there are numerous variations of pancit such as pancit canton and pancit bihon.

Is pancit a pasta or noodle?

Made with wheat flour noodles, Pancit Canton is often described as Filpino chow mein (more on that below), and the flavors are quite similar with its use of soy and broth to flavor the noodles and vegetables.

Why do Filipinos eat pancit?

Pancit is a symbol for longevity (aka a long, happy life) and is eaten at every special occasion, especially at birthday parties! There are two types: pancit canton and pancit bihon. The two are distinguishable based on the noodles used to make them.

Why is pancit important to Filipino?

The Long-Life of the Pancit in Philippine Tradition

The love affair of the Filipinos with Pancit stems from its origins as a dish brought over by Chinese traders to the Philippines. Pancit comes from the combination of the words “pan” which means to make or cook noodles, and “sit” which refers to a meal.

Why is pancit popular in the Philippines?

History of Pancit Noodles

Noodle production and appreciation came to the Philippine shores by virtue of the early trades with Chinese merchants. Over the years, Filipinos have modified these dishes, using local, seasonal ingredients to fit in with local tastes.

Is pancit served hot or cold?

Pancit can be eaten hot or cold. It is delicious, tasty and flavorful hot, cold or even at room temperature. Are pancit noodles healthy? Pancit is a dish that has most of its calories coming from carbohydrates and proteins so it can actually be a great meal to eat when dieting.

How do you eat pancit?

The way to eat Pancit Habhab like a Lucbanin is to eat it like a burger or a pizza: you have to bring the whole serving of food to your mouth and grab a bite from it.
